WebAug 11, 2014 · Borage is Valuable as Green Manure and as a Foliar Feeder. If you have soil in the garden that has become unproductive, plant some Borage as green leaf manure. Allow growing until the seed sets, harvest the seeds, chop up the plant, and dig it in. This restores much-needed calcium and potassium in the soil.

WebDec 16, 2024 · Soil, Sunlight and Water Recommendations for Borage. Borage grows best in rather ordinary soil that is somewhat on the dry side. The ideal soil pH is 6.5, but borage will grow in soil with a pH range of 4.5 to 8.5. WebJan 16, 2024 · Dosing. Borage seed oil 1 to 3 g/day has been given in clinical trials (1 g/day has been used in children and up to 3 g/day has been used in adults). 44, 53, 78 The content of GLA is 20% and 26% of the oil. 48, 49. A 2 g dose of dried herb brewed in 1 cup of boiling water taken 3 times daily has been suggested. 79.
